Non-Jeep Problem

Sorry folks, I thought I'd post this here because it would get more reads...

My son has a Nissan Frontier Crew Cab and his driver's side rear door is stuck shut. Will not budge. Makes it real tough handling babies without the use of that door!!! We tried taking the hinges loose (didn't work) and finally got the door panel off. The outer handle feels very funny - not quite right - but the inner handle works just fine. All the jiggling, prying, etc. I've done has not worked. Has anybody ever had a similar problem with any other vehicle (I mean, a door lock is a door lock, right?)??????? Re: Non-Jeep Problem

You say the inner handle works fine? Does this mean it does open from the inside or the handle moves freely but still stays stuck? The most common problems for a stuck door(in my experience) is some sort of force damage to the door that either wedges the frame or tweaks the striker enough to not allow the jaws of the lock assy to disenage. I would follow Terry's line of logic here and remove the inner panel and stare at it for awhile, there is a possibility one of the actuation rods either broke or came loose and is jamming the lock assy. Re: Non-Jeep Problem

the stupid door latch that holds the door shut against the cab is broken, either the linkage that pulls it open is broken or the latch is just broken.... since u got the door panal off i would dig around that latch and try to find the lever the releases it. if u can pull around or even pry on that lever the door will pop open. dynamite will deffinatly work but its gunna be a messy clean up. hehehe
